MSDE Awards More Than $43 Million to Local Systems to Strengthen Literacy
July 30, 2018
CUMBERLAND, Maryland, July 30 -- The Allegany County Public School District issued the following news:

The Maryland State Department of Education has awarded $43.3 million in grants to local school systems to help advance literacy among students from birth to grade 12.

All 24 Maryland school systems received funding, with grants ranging from $1 million to $2.8 million across the three-year grant cycle.
